Identificador:
P-4095
Nome:
Manuel
Sobrenomes:
Aires
Assunto:
Comercio
Gênero:
Masculino
Observações:
Comerciante, aparece en contrato de 1622.
Referencias Bibliográficas
Koen, E. M., and Lehmann Ruth P., No. 2572- Manuel Carvalho, Portuguese merchant in Amsterdam, makes the following conveyances to his debtors: all that Domingo Alvares de Serpa owes him in Bahia de todos os Santos; the proceeds of a ship's cargo sent by him from Amsterdam to Brazil to Simão Correia and the remainder of the money that Simão Correia received from Francisco Gomes Pina. Further everything that Francisco Dias in Viana and Jacques Beltens in Porto have or will receive for him. In the name of the debtors this conveyance is accepted by Manuel Aires and Pero Gomes de Lisboa. 1622, February 11. Not. Arch. 645 By p. 1596-1598; Not. Sibrant Cornelisz. En NOTARIAL RECORDS IN AMSTERDÃ RELATING TO THE PORTUGUESE JEWS. In: Studia Rosenthaliana: Journal for jewish literature and history in the Netherlands, University Library of Amesterdã. Vol. 20, No. 1 (JULY 1986), pp. 109-130.
Koen, E. M., and Lehmann Ruth P., No. 2768 - Notice served at the request of Miguel de Pas, Portuguese merchant in Amsterdam, upon Manuel Aires and Denis Yanes (Jenes), Portuguese merchants in Amsterdam. 1622, December 21. Not. Arch. 646 A, p. 342-343 ; Not. Sibrant Cornelisz. En NOTARIAL RECORDS IN AMSTERDÃ RELATING TO THE PORTUGUESE JEWS. In: Studia Rosenthaliana: Journal for jewish literature and history in the Netherlands, University Library of Amesterdã. Vol. 22, No. 2 (AUTUMN 1988), pp. 189-196.
Koen, E. M., and Lehmann Ruth P., No. 2491 - Diogo da Silva and Manuel Aires, Portuguese merchants inAmsterdam, declare that all sugar that was loaded for their account in Viana in 1621 by Joan Lammers in the ship De Swarte Beer of skipper Heertge Heertges from Enkhuizen, which ship was wrecked with its cargo near Viana, belonged to them only and that no one else had any share in it. 1621, September 8. Not. Arch. 645 B, p. 1329; Not. Sibrant Cornelisz. En NOTARIAL RECORDS IN AMSTERDÃ RELATING TO THE PORTUGUESE JEWS. In: Studia Rosenthaliana: Journal for jewish literature and history in the Netherlands, University Library of Amesterdã. Vol. 19, No. 2, Proceedings Can Het Symposium over Geschiedenis en Cultuur Can De Joden in de Mediene (OCTOBER 1985), pp. 174-185.
Koen, E. M., and Lehmann Ruth P., No. 2492 - Diogo da Silva and Manuel Aires, Portuguese merchants inAmsterdam, declare that all sugar that was loaded for their account in Viana in 1621 by Joan Lammers in the ship De Swarte Beer of skipper Heertge Heertges from Enkhuizen, which ship was wrecked with its cargo near Viana, belonged to them and that they took out an insurance for this sugar in Amsterdam in two policies of 800 and 325 pounds Flemish respectively, which policies they handed over to the Insurance Chamber in Amsterdam. 1621, September 8. Not. Arch. 645 B, p. 1330-1331; Not. Sibrant Cornelisz. En NOTARIAL RECORDS IN AMSTERDÃ RELATING TO THE PORTUGUESE JEWS. In: Studia Rosenthaliana: Journal for jewish literature and history in the Netherlands, University Library of Amesterdã. Vol. 19, No. 2, Proceedings Can Het Symposium over Geschiedenis en Cultuur Can De Joden in de Mediene (OCTOBER 1985), pp. 174-185.
Koen, E. M., and Lehmann Ruth P., No. 3312 - Diogo da Silva and Manuel Aires on the one side and Antonio Gomez ď Alcobaça on the other side, declare that they have settled all accounts today by means of a bill of exchange of 234,000 reis that Antonio Gomez gives in payment to Diogo da Silva and Manuel Aires. 1625 May 2. Not. Arch. 646 By p. 1444-1445; Not. Sibrant Cornelisz. En NOTARIAL RECORDS IN AMSTERDÃ RELATING TO THE PORTUGUESE JEWS. In: Studia Rosenthaliana: Journal for jewish literature and history in the Netherlands, University Library of Amesterdã. Vol. 30, No. 2 (1996), pp. 304-318.
